Description
Brantside is a lovely, light and bright modern home wonderfully located along the private road of Sharpham Drive being a short walk to Totnes town centre and also on the edge of the rolling hills of the Sharpham Estate alongside the River Dart.

The property is reached up a tarmac drive where there is a gate through to the enclosed garden and path up to the house. The entrance is up two steps from a covered porch to the small double glazed internal porch which leads directly into the living room.

This bright and welcoming room has good height ceilings and a dual aspect with views over the front and side gardens, there is a stone hearth with a wood burner. Off this is the spacious kitchen/breakfast room which has a large picture window overlooking the front garden and plenty of wall and base units providing a lovely mixture of storage. There is also an integrated full height fridge/freezer, Belling electric hob, and wall mounted Neff oven and Neff microwave. The sink is under a window looking out to a covered side yard into which there is also a back door.

Also off the sitting room is a downstairs bathroom with large walk-in shower, heated towel rail and half wood panelled walls. There is a useful understairs cupboard plus a door through to the ‘Bunker’. This is a underground insulated room which currently affords space for coats and boots, plenty of storage and also houses the gas fired Baxi boiler and washing machine. There is an opportunity to extend the living room into this space.

On the first floor are four generous double bedrooms and a family bathroom off a large landing. Bedroom 1 has a small ensuite with WC and glorious views over the front garden and a fitted wardrobe. Bedroom 2 is also at the front and has a wall of fitted wardrobes and a glorious glass fronted balcony with fabulous views over the town and the moors in the far distance.

Bedroom 3 (currently used as a second reception room) is dual aspect and has French windows out to a sun terrace at the rear of the property. It has a Dean Forge gas flame wood burner and fitted shelves and cupboards. Bedroom 4 has views over the back garden. Next to this is the large family bathroom which is fully tiled and has a shower over the bath, and heated towel rail. From the landing is access into the loft space and there is also a large airing cupboard in which there is a water tank and water heating system from the solar thermal panels.

Outside
Lovely gardens wrap around the property, and the driveway offers parking for approx. 4 cars. On coming up the drive to the left is a large area of shrubbery which could easily be cleared to offer more parking or an additional building subject to PP. The large double garage has electric doors and offers plenty of workshop and storage space. It is fully insulated and boarded and has a concrete floor and open timber pitched ceiling.

A gate leads through into the front garden which is laid to lawn with flower beds around the edges. From here a path leads to the front entrance to the house, whilst to the left the lawn slopes gently up and round to the back of the property. At the back of the house is the large paved sun terrace which is accessed off Bedroom 3/second reception area. The lawn rises up gently above the terrace, has a useful garden shed and is all well enclosed with a combination of hedging and fencing. There is also a pedestrian gate onto The Bridlepath, a pedestrian footpath which provides easy walking access into the town.

Situation
Brantside is situated on Sharpham Drive on the border of this lovely estate and Totnes. It is well located being within walking distance of the centre of Totnes, a medieval market town which is surrounded by the beautiful rolling countryside of the South Hams.

Located at the head of the River Dart this unique town offers a unique blend of history, natural beauty, and cultural vibrancy. Its friendly community, independent businesses, and stunning surroundings make it a popular destination for visitors and a cherished place to live.

There are a plethora of restaurants, bars and pubs as well as privately owned shops. Totnes is well-connected by public transport. The town has its own train station, which provides direct links to London, Exeter, Plymouth, Birmingham, Leeds and Edinburgh. There are also bus services that connect Totnes to nearby towns and villages. Additionally, the town is easily accessible by car, with the A38 road passing nearby.
